Exploring Gázion by Car: TOP 7 Must-Visit Destinations

  1. Ancient Olympia: Embark on a journey to the birthplace of the Olympic Games and explore the ruins of this historic site.
  2. Temple of Apollo Epicurius: Visit this UNESCO World Heritage Site and marvel at the well-preserved ancient Greek temple.
  3. Neda Waterfalls: Discover the natural beauty of the Neda River and enjoy a refreshing swim in its crystal-clear waters.
  4. Pylos: Explore the picturesque town of Pylos, known for its charming harbor, medieval castle, and stunning views.
  5. Methoni Castle: Step back in time at the Methoni Castle, a Venetian fortress overlooking the sea.
  6. Voidokilia Beach: Relax on the shores of this breathtaking beach, famous for its pristine sands and unique shape.
  7. Gialova Lagoon: Take a scenic drive to the Gialova Lagoon, a nature reserve teeming with birdlife and natural beauty.

These destinations offer a diverse range of experiences, from historical and cultural sites to natural wonders. By renting a car in Gázion, you can easily explore these must-visit destinations and create lasting memories.

What’s the speed limit in Gázion?

The speed limits in Greece are as follows:

  • Urban areas: 50 km/h (31 mph)
  • Open roads: 90 km/h (56 mph)
  • National highways: 110 km/h (68 mph)
  • Expressways and motorways: 120 km/h (75 mph)

Always adhere to the posted speed limits and adjust your speed accordingly based on road and weather conditions.

Navigating Gázion Roads: A Guide for Drivers

Driving in Gázion and Greece, in general, can be a pleasant experience, with well-maintained roads and clear signage. However, it’s important to familiarize yourself with the traffic rules and regulations to ensure a safe and enjoyable journey. Here are some key features of traffic rules in Greece:

  • Driving is on the right-hand side of the road.
  • Seat belts are mandatory for all occupants of the vehicle.
  • It is prohibited to use mobile phones while driving unless with a hands-free system.
  • The legal blood alcohol concentration (BAC) limit is 0.05%. It’s best to avoid drinking and driving.
  • Speed cameras and police checkpoints are periodically present on the roads. Adhere to the speed limits and follow any instructions given by authorities.
